Are the paintings really finished outdoors?

Yes — every original is started and completed in a single outdoor sitting, usually 60–90 minutes. No studio touch-ups afterwards. The date and location are noted on the back of each sheet.

What are they painted on?

Artist-grade acrylics on handmade cotton paper with a natural deckled edge. Most pieces are 13 × 18 cm; a few run up to 18 × 24 cm — exact size is listed on each painting's page.

Do paintings come framed?

They ship unframed to keep postage safe and affordable. The sheets fit standard 13 × 18 cm mounts and frames; I recommend float-mounting so the deckled edge stays visible.

What are the prints like?

Archival giclée on textured cotton paper, editions of 50, each signed and numbered by hand. Two sizes: same-as-original (£30) and enlarged 21 × 30 cm (£45).

How should I care for a painting?

Acrylic is stable once dry — just keep the piece out of direct sunlight and damp rooms. Behind glass, it will outlast us both.
